The Role
- Process client payrolls accurately and efficiently from start to finish
- Create and maintain accurate payroll records
- Calculate part-month payments and holiday
- Calculate and manage statutory payments
- Process P45s
- Liaise directly with clients and clarify payroll calculations where required
- Manage client workplace pension schemes across multiple pension providers
- Set up pension arrangements and complete monthly uploads
- Maintain accurate payroll and employee information
- Use payroll systems including Sage, STAR and Xero
- Ensure deadlines are met while maintaining a high level of accuracy
